CATALONIA NEWS

Catalonia News was the first English-language newsletter the Catalan Tourist Board ever produced for the U.S. market. I built it from scratch: concept, editorial structure, design, copywriting, and distribution. Each issue was crafted to inform and inspire travel industry professionals and enthusiasts, combining destination storytelling with curated event guides and cultural features. In six months, the publication grew to reach 20,000+ recipients per campaign.

THE VIRTUOSO WANDERLIST

Virtuoso is where the world's top luxury travel advisors go to discover and recommend destinations to high-net-worth clients. Getting Catalonia noticed on that platform meant more than listing attractions. It meant crafting experiences that felt personal, specific, and irresistible. I built the entire Wanderlist from the ground up: selecting the experiences, writing every entry, and curating every image across 13 destination ideas spanning adventure, gastronomy, culture, history, and nature. Each piece of copy had one job: make an advisor think of their most discerning client and say, "this is exactly what they need."

BUY CATALUÑA MÉXICO

Not all marketing lives online. Buy Cataluña México was a major international trade event bringing together Catalonian tourism providers and Mexican travel industry professionals in Barcelona. I designed and produced the bilingual event collateral in Spanish and English, including the save-the-date and formal invitation, co-branded with the Spanish Embassy in Mexico and Emirates. Clean, institutional, and built to travel across borders without losing its voice.

THE CTB STORY

The Catalan Tourist Board hired me to grow Catalonia's presence in the U.S. market. In six months, I built two content channels from the ground up: Catalonia News, the agency's first-ever English-language newsletter reaching 20,000+ recipients, and a curated campaign on Virtuoso, one of the world's leading luxury travel platforms. I co-developed the content strategy, wrote every word, curated every image, and produced a 10-minute destination video from pre-production through post. The work wasn't just content. It was a complete destination marketing ecosystem built for two distinct audiences simultaneously.
